Question Need help with breakdown.

Hi. I’m going to buy a chipset for a $1/$2 NLHE ring game with 4-6 players. I plan to buy 400-500 chips in three denominations. $1, $5, $25. How many chips of etch denomination should I get? I’ve searched the forums and read the article on chip breakdowns by Matthew but I’m still in the dark on this one. Any help is greatly appreciated.

Re: Need help with breakdown.

I'm no expert on ring games, but I would probably go with

$25 x 50
$5 x 150
$1 x 200-300 depending on howmany you get.
That gives you $2200+ in chips which should be more than enough.

Re: Need help with breakdown.

Too easy.

Here's one breakdown:


So it looks to me like:
125 x $1
100 x $5
25 x $25
---------------
250 chips

would be plenty for 6 people, $100 buyin with 6 rebuys.

If you want to support $200 buyins and rebuys, just buy 50 more $25 chips:

125 x $1
100 x $5
75 x $25
----------------
300 chips

If you're going to buy 400 - 500 chips, you can have much more flexibility in your games. Which way would you like to go? More players? Different games (limit, tourney, etc) Different stakes?
